Simmons Gainsford has announced it has appointed Rhys Pippard – a consultant, litigator and leader who has specialised in VAT for over 20 years – to the firm as partner.

Pippard is a former HMRC tax inspector who has also spent 10 years in the Big 4 and then several years after that with a top tier City law firm.

He joins Simmons Gainsford to support a wide range of businesses from multinationals to start-ups on how to reach the best VAT position.

Pippard advises on all areas of VAT, especially resolving contentious matters with HMRC. He also frequently advises on the VAT implications of complex land and property transactions, and supports multi-national corporations on cross-border transactions along with all aspects of international trade.

He said: “After 20 years advising widely on VAT, I am delighted to now be joining an entrepreneurial and ambitious firm where my contribution will be valued.

“I am looking forward to getting to know everyone and increasing the level of expert VAT advice that we already provide.”
